Saul Good to offer July 4 half-off deal to support deployed KY soldiers
LEXINGTON, Ky. (WTVQ) – You can support deployed Kentucky soldiers by eating at Saul Good Restaurant & Pub on July 4.
All Saul Good locations will be offer dine-in customers half-off on food orders from 12:00 p.m. – 7:00 p.m.
Donations will be collected at the restaurant to support Military Missions, Inc., a non-profit organization that sends care packages to deployed Kentucky soldiers. The care packages cast about $20 dollars to fill, with an additional $10 dollars to ship.
Last December, during Operation S.E.N.D. Christmas, Military Missions sent 2,000 packages to deployed soldiers. In addition, over 3,000 unit bags and boxes were shipped during the remainder of the year.
“We believe it’s important to let our soldiers know we have not forgotten them,” said Beth Pennington, founder of Military Missions. “The process of funding the annual Christmas care packages must begin now. In these unsure economic times, we all must start early and dig deeper into our hearts and pockets to show our appreciation for our local military community.”
